About 5-(acetyloxycarbonylamino)pentylcarbamoyl-[4-[[4-(phosphanyloxycarbonylamino)phenyl]methyl]phenyl]carbamic acid;phosphane;uranium
5-(acetyloxycarbonylamino)pentylcarbamoyl-[4-[[4-(phosphanyloxycarbonylamino)phenyl]methyl]phenyl]carbamic acid;phosphane;uranium (PubChem CID 59679782) has the molecular formula C24H32N4O8P2U2
and a molecular weight of 1042.55 g/mol. Its IUPAC name is 5-(acetyloxycarbonylamino)pentylcarbamoyl-[4-[[4-(phosphanyloxycarbonylamino)phenyl]methyl]phenyl]carbamic acid;phosphane;uranium.
